Why are laws and regulations important for employers to follow?

Laws and regulations are important for employees to follow due to the fact that they help to establish what is right and what should be avoided.

What are laws and regulations?

These are the laid down guidelines that are to be followed ion the workplace.

Following the rules can be very crucial in a workplace. They help to establish a fair working place between the employers of labor and the workers.
